The Role

As a Site Assistant, you will support the Site Manager and the wider facilities team in maintaining a safe, clean, and secure school site. Your role is essential in supporting the daily operations and contributing to an environment conducive to learning and wellbeing.

Key Responsibilities

  • Assist the Site Manager with site maintenance and upkeep.
  • Ensure the school site is safe, tidy, and secure by conducting routine checks and reporting hazards.
  • Support school events and activities by setting up and clearing areas as required.
  • Follow safeguarding protocols to protect the safety and wellbeing of students and staff.
  • Work collaboratively within the site team and wider school community.
  • Locking up duties at the end of the school day to ensure the site is secure.

Working Pattern

Proposed Hours: 20 hours per week (primarily covering school closing duties), with the possibility of overtime as required. Preferred Working Pattern: Monday to Friday, 14:00 - 18:30 (including a 30-minute break). Hours may be negotiable and discussed further at interview.
